Energy efficiency

Double-glazed windows can make your home more energy efficient. They will keep your home warmer in the winter and cool during the summer. You can also reduce your energy bills. These windows can help you save up to 12% on your energy bills annually.

A double-glazed window is one that has two panes hermetically sealed. Each pane of glass is separated by a spacer, and the space between is filled with inert gasses (usually argon or krypton). These gases serve as insulation, allowing warm air inside your home. double glazing repair near me-glazed windows are more efficient than single-paned windows.

There are many elements that influence the energy efficiency of double glazing units near me-glazed windows that include the frame material size, dimension, and kind of glazing. For instance, uPVC frames are more efficient than timber and aluminium. Also, the argon or krypton gas filling the gap between the glass panes could significantly reduce your energy bills.

Energy-efficient double glazing units near me-glazed windows are available in a vast variety of styles and designs. Some manufacturers can even make custom windows to fit in unusual spaces. This is a great option for homes with original features or for those looking to maintain the look of older structures.

Security

Double glazing can increase your home's security by making it more difficult for burglars to gain entry into your property. Single windows made of glass windows made of aluminum, timber or wood are easy to break through by opportunistic or professional thieves. Double glazing is made up of two glass panes that have locking mechanisms that are much more resistant to breakage. This makes it much more difficult for burglars to enter your home or your property. They can also be prevented from damaging valuable items and taking them.

Double-glazed windows consist of two panes with a gap in between. The space is sealed into an IGU unit (insulated glazing unit). The glass is laminated, or heated to give it strength, and the gap between them is filled with air, or more commonly, argon gas. It is a non-toxic and inert gas with no odour and has excellent insulation properties.

There are a myriad of alternatives to glass, including tints, UV blockers and low-e films that are energy efficient. You can also upgrade to toughened safety glass that is five times more durable than standard glass and lowers the chance of injury in case of a break, especially for young children.

The cost of double glazed windows is contingent on the frame material and style you select and the costs for installation. uPVC frames are typically the most affordable followed by aluminium, and finally timber.
